Ramakrishna Mission Vivekananda Centenary College, Rahara (RMVCC) was established in 1963 and is a part of the Ramkrishna Mission Educational Complex that has developed from the Ramkrishna Mission Boys’ Home, Rahara, ed. 1944. RMVCC was established to commemorate Swami Vivekananda's first birth centenary and to impart a general education in the light of Ramakrishna and Vivekananda's teachings, so that the young students may get adequate opportunities to develop their character and make themselves a well-contributing members of the society. An Autonomous Institute, RMVCC is recognised by the University Grants Commission (UGC).

Students can pursue 6 undergraduate (UG), 5 postgraduate (PG), 1 postgraduate diploma (PG DIP), and 3 doctorate (PhD) courses at RMVCC. The UG courses are for the degree of B.Sc (Hons) in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ics, Zoology, Microbiology, and Computer Science; while the PG courses are M.Sc in Chemistry, Botany, Mathematics, Zoology, and Physics. The PG DIP course is in Agricultural Biotechnology, while PhDs can be pursued in the disciplines of Botany, Mathematics and Zoology at RMVCC. Admission Procedure

Ramakrishna Mission Vivekananda Centenary College, Rahara offers a variety of Bachelor's, Master's, and Ph.D. programs in Science. RMVCCR exclusively accepts male candidates. The application process is conducted entirely online. Candidates must pass a 10+2 science-related exam from any board to be eligible for undergraduate program at RMVCCR

Scholarships

Ramakrishna Mission Vivekananda Centenary College, Rahara provides "Tution Fee Waiver Stipend" to 190 students. RMVCCR also assists students to get National scholarships and other scholarships which include "Bhutoria Memorial Trust Scholarship", "P.M.S Scholarship", "Sri Ashesh kumar Choudhury Memorial Scholarship" etc.
